在当今信息化时代,网络的自由流通显得尤为重要。为了能够有效地突破网络封锁,很多用户采用了代理工具,其中V2Ray和Shadowsocks(简称SS)是使用最广泛的两种工具。然而在一些情况下,用户反映就出现了“V2Ray连接失败,但SS却能正常使用”的现象。本文将探讨其背后的原因,并提供一些建议解决方案。
目录
V2Ray与SS的基本概念 {#基本概念}
V2Ray是一种更为复杂的网络代理工具,它支持多种协议和传输方式,适合有较高自定义需求的用户。相对而言,SS则是一款相对简单且易于使用的网络代理工具,可以快速连接,适合新手用户上手。
V2Ray连接失败的常见原因 {#连接失败的原因}
V2Ray失败的原因多种多样,通常可以从以下几个方面进行排查:
2.1 服务器配置错误 {#服务器配置}
- 端口未开放:确保服务器对应的端口设置正确,并且防火墙已放行。
- 配置文件不匹配:V2Ray的配置文件需要与服务器匹配,若有误可能导致连接失败。
2.2 网络环境的影响 {#网络环境}
- 防火墙限制:企业或学校网络可能会限制某些协议或端口,导致V2Ray无法连上。
- DNS问题:遇到无法解析服务器地址,可能是Dns代理或本地DNS故障导致。
2.3 客户端配置失误 {#客户端配置}
- 格式错误:确保每项配置都格式正确,比如JSON配置文件中的语法。
- 权限问题:例如使用的程序未获得足够权限执行网络连接。
SS成功的原因 {#SS成功原因}
SS连接成功通常归因于其协议简单、设置容错性高。其核心特点包括:
- 简单易用:配置项不多,基本上开箱即用。
- 抗干扰能力强:SS对一些网络限制方式效果理想。
- 轻巧高效:较低的延迟和纯粹的灵活性使得SS得到了众多用户的青睐。
解决V2Ray连接失败的方法 {#解决方法}
针对上述原因,可以采取相应的解决措施:
4.1 检查V2Ray服务器地址 {#检查地址}
- 确认你输入的服务器地址与端口是否一致。
- 检查使用的协议类型(如VMess、Shadowsocks等)是否正确。
4.2 确认网络连接 {#确认网络}
- 用工具测试网络的连通性,比如ping命令等,确定服务器是否响应。
- 联系网络管理员确认所处网络是否对V2Ray流量有限制。
总结与思考 {#总结}
V2Ray与SS各有优缺点,在不同的网络环境中要做出相应的选择。面对V2Ray连接失败的情况,不妨先深入了解问题根源。而在确认连接方法有效后,也可以灵活运用SS结合其他科学上网工具,增加网络的不中断体验,最大限度利用有效数据通道。
常见问题解答 {#常见问题}
Q1: V2Ray和SS的区别在哪里?
- A1: V2Ray功能更为强大,支持多种协议及自定义设置,而SS操作简单,适合快速连线。
Q2: V2Ray连接失败时应首先检查什么?
- A2: 应先检查服务器地址和端口是否输入正确,其次再检查其他设置。
Q3:为何有些情况下SS比V2Ray优先选择?
- A3: 在网络对遮挡控制严格的环境下,SS的连接成功率较高。
Q4: 什么情况下应选择V2Ray?
- A4: 若需要更进行穿透封锁或接入更复杂的网络环境时可选V2Ray。
正文完